Бодолт илгээх | Бүх бодолтууд | Шилдэг бодолтууд | Жагсаалт руу буцах |
RGB7917 - Дараалсан үнээнүүд |
Фермер Жоны N үнээ (1 <= N <= 1000) нэг эгнээ болон жагссан. Үнээ болгон “үүлдрийн дугаар” болох бүхэл тоогоор тодорхойлогдоно. i дугаар үнээний “үүлдрийн дугаар” нь B(i) юм.
Хэрэв хамгийн урт үргэлжилсэн дарааллын “үүлдрийн дугаар” ижил бол их сэтгэл хөдөлгөм харагдана гэж Фермер Жон бодсон. Фермер Жон хамгийн урт дарааллыг үүсгэхийн тулд ямар нэг “үүлдрийн дугаар” бүхий бүх үнээг жагсаалаас хасахаар шийдсэн. Фермер Жонд хамгийн урт дарааллын уртыг тооцоолоход нь тусална уу.
Input
Эхний мөр: Бүхэл тоо N.
Хоёр дахь мөр: B(i) (1 <= i <= N) бүхэл тоонууд өгөгдөнө.
Output
Эхний мөр: Хамгийн урт дарааллын урт.
Example
Input:
9
2 7 3 7 7 3 7 5 7
Output:
4
Тайлбар:
Үүлдрийн дугаар нь 3 байх бүх үнээг жагсаалаас хасахад 2, 7, 7, 7, 7, 5, 7 гэсэн дараалал үүсч үүлдрийн дугаар нь 7 байх 4 үнээ цувж зогссон байна.
Орчуулсан : УБ 1-р сургууль Б.Мөнх-Оргил
Нэмсэн: | Bataa |
Огноо: | 2013-12-19 |
Хугацааны хязгаарлалт: | 1s |
Эх кодын хэмжээний хязгаарлалт: | 50000B |
Memory limit: | 1536MB |
Cluster: | Cube (Intel G860) |
Програмчлалын хэлүүд: | ADA95 ASM32 BASH BF C NCSHARP CSHARP C++ 4.3.2 CPP C99 CLPS LISP sbcl LISP clisp D ERL FORTRAN HASK ICON ICK JAVA JS-RHINO JULIA LUA NEM NICE OCAML PAS-GPC PAS-FPC PERL PHP PIKE PRLG-swi PYTHON PYPY3 PYTHON3 RUBY SCALA SCM guile ST TCL WHITESPACE |
Эх сурвалж: | USACO 2012 US Open, Bronze Division |
hide comments
2024-12-03 07:52:22
#include<bits/stdc++.h> using namespace std; int main() { int n,max=1,t,x=0,a[1001]; cin>>n; for(int i=1;i<=n;i++) cin>>a[i]; for(int i=1;i<=n;i++) {int j=1;x=0;while(j<=n) {while(a[j]==i) j++;if(a[j]==x) {t++;if(max<t) max=t;j++;} else {x=a[j];t=1;j++;};}} cout<<max; } |
|
2024-12-03 07:51:06
n=1000 дээр алдаагүй давсан ч буруу хариулт гараад байх юм |
|
2014-01-25 11:17:18 Iderbat
Фермер Иоханы N үнээ (1 <= N <= 1000) нь дараалан хийгдсэн байдаг. Бүр үхрийн бүхэл "үүлдрийн ID"-аар танигддаг бол; ангиллын седан гэдэгт орно дахь ith үнээний үүлдэр ID B (и) юм. FJ бүгд ижил үүлдрийн ID байх нь үнээний томоохон үргэлжилсэн блок байгаа бол үнээ нь түүний мөр нь илүү сэтгэл хөдөлгөм сайхан харагдаж болно гэж боддог. Ийм блок үүсгэхийн тулд, FJ бүх үхэр нь түүний сонгосон нь тухайн үүлдрийн ID байх нь түүний ангиллын седан гэдэгт орно нь устгах шийддэг. Түүний сонгосон зарим үүлдэр ID байх бүх үнээ арилгах замаар үүсгэж болно ижил үүлдрийн ID нь үхэр хамгийн том дараалсан блок урт гарч FJ зураг туслана уу. |